Analyst - Deduction Resolution

This role is responsible for driving changes and enhancements through analysis of customer deductions leading to improvement in the E2E supply chain and reduction of claims, by means of partnering with the appropriate internal and external business teams. As well, to review and streamline internal deduction processes by understanding the issues and ultimately suggesting/enabling decisions and efficiencies.

This Analyst would be responsible for the following:
- Interact and collaborate with multi-functional internal teams to improve E2E supply chain processes reducing customer deductions.

- Lead/contribute to root cause investigations and drive process improvements to reduce supply chain type deductions

- Interact and collaborate with external partners to improve processes to reduce/eliminate customer deductions

TASKS, D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

Day-to-day responsibilities
• Research and validate numerous types of retailer deductions including but not limited to commissions and salary claims.
• Analyze trends in open deductions on the A/R to reduce discrepancies and implement permanent resolutions
• Prepare monthly reports for Management
• Prepare professional quality emails and spreadsheets for communicating with key internal and external teams on the status of open deductions, including requests for repayment of invalid deductions
• Build relationships with retailers to better understand their requirements to prevent chargebacks/resolve open deductions on the A/R
• Lead projects to review department processes to reduce manual work and provide efficiencies and drive results
• Represent Deduction Resolution in a variety of Organizational meetings
• Communicate effectively with multi-functional account teams (including Sales and Finance) to resolve open deductions and improve compliance with retailers
• Collaborate with I&C to improve deduction coding and cash application
• Maintain the A/R by offsetting approved deductions and preparing credits for valid deductions
